BIRMINGHAM, Ala. (WIAT) -- Submissions for the 27th annual Sidewalk Film Festival opened Friday.
Here are the deadlines for submissions:
- Earlybird Deadline -- Dec. 1.
- Regular Deadline -- Feb. 1.
- Late Deadline -- March 15.
- Extended Deadline -- April 30.
Sidewalk Film Festival was established in 1999, and it has been recognized by MovieMaker Magazine as one of the 25 Coolest Film Festivals in the World and by TIME Magazine as one of the Top 10 Festivals for the Rest of Us.
Sidewalk Film Festival aims to showcase a variety of films, providing a Life and Liberty track for civil and social issues, a Black Lens track for diversity-related topics and Black filmmakers, a SHOUT track for LGBTQ+ filmmakers and topics and a Family Festival track for family-friendly programming.
